3. Post-Wise Eligibility - What It Really Means

KRIBHCO is inviting Diploma holders from the following streams:

  • Chemical Engineering
  • Mechanical Engineering
  • Instrumentation Engineering
  • Electrical Engineering
  • Civil Engineering
  • Computer Engineering

Who is actually suitable?

This apprenticeship is best suited for:

  • Fresh diploma holders who passed on or after 01 March 2025
  • Candidates who have not done any apprenticeship earlier
  • Those looking to understand plant operations, maintenance, safety, and industrial discipline

Who should not apply?

  • Candidates from outside Gujarat
  • Those already undergoing or having completed apprenticeship training
  • Aspirants expecting immediate permanent employment (this is training, not a job guarantee)

4. How to Apply - Guided Walkthrough (Read Carefully)

KRIBHCO applications are not submitted directly on its website.

Step-by-step:

  1. Register on the NATS portal as a student
  2. Complete your profile fully (many get rejected here)
  3. Upload correct diploma details and passing date
  4. Search for KRIBHCO apprenticeship listing
  5. Apply and keep a copy of acknowledgment

Common mistakes to avoid:

  • Incorrect diploma passing date (must be ≥ 01.03.2025)
  • Incomplete NATS profile
  • Applying without checking state eligibility
  • Using someone else’s NATS registration

Tip: Complete your NATS registration before the last week. Server issues are common near deadlines.
